Recognizing Refractive Lens Exchange



Understanding Refractive Lens Exchange (RLE) can be vital for those considering vision improvement options.

RLE is a surgical procedure that changes your eye's natural lens with a synthetic intraocular lens. It's mostly targeted at fixing extreme refractive errors, such as hyperopia, myopia, or presbyopia.

Benefits and Risks of RLE



Selecting RLE not just offers a possibility to improve your vision yet likewise features its own collection of benefits and risks.

One substantial benefit is the possibility for clearer vision, decreasing or removing your dependence on glasses or contact lenses. You may additionally experience a wider range of vision, particularly if you go with multifocal lenses.

Nevertheless, there are threats included, such as infection, problems during surgical procedure, or discontentment with the results. Some individuals experience visual disruptions like halos or glare.

Eligibility Criteria for Refractive Lens Exchange



Prior to considering Refractive Lens Exchange (RLE), it's vital to figure out if you satisfy the qualification requirements. Typically, you're a good candidate if you more than 40 years old and have a secure prescription.

You need to additionally be experiencing refractive mistakes like myopia, hyperopia, or presbyopia. It is very important to have healthy eyes with no substantial conditions, such as cataracts or glaucoma.

In addition, you should be in good total health and not have any kind of problems that can influence recovery, like unchecked diabetic issues. If you use contact lenses, you might need to stop using them for a while before your assessment.
